SDAIA to share experiences in Smart City Expo World Congress in Barcelona

GHADA.ISMAIL
Nov 4, 2024
SDAIA partakes for the 2nd time in a row in he Smart City Expo World Congress of Barcelona

Riyadh – Sharikat Mubasher: For the second time in a row, the Saudi Data and Artificial Intelligence Authority (SDAIA) participates in the Barcelona Smart City Expo World Congress in Spain, which is held from 4 to 7 November, aiming to highlight the Kingdom’s position in adopting Artificial Intelligence (AI) techs, especially in shaping the future of life in smart cities.

SDAIA partakes in this year’s edition as a global partner for the congress and an official representer of Saudi Arabia in such global events related to data and AI, according to the Saudi Press Agency.

Held in Barcelona since 2011, the Smart City Expo World Congress is the world’s biggest and most influential event for cities and urban innovation.

Every year, the event gathers leaders from global companies, governments, and organizations to move cities towards a better future, with more than 600 expert speakers, sharing experiences of over 850 cities from 130 states. The event is expected to attract 25,000 visitors, in addition to more than 1,100 exhibitors.

SDAIA's participation includes two tracks: the first involves the main sessions of the congress, presenting Saudi Arabia's experience in digital transformation and building smart cities, as well as SDAIA's efforts in this regard, with the CEO of the Smart City Excellence Center at SDAIA, Sattam Al Subaie as a speaker in one of the sessions. The second includes a pavilion at the congress that will serve as an extensive exhibition, showcasing the authority's digital products related to data and artificial intelligence.

Abdul Latif Jameel, Toyota complete new hydrogen mobility pilot
Riyadh – Sharikat Mubasher: Abdul Latif Jameel Motors successfully completed the second phase of a hydrogen mobility pilot in partnership with Toyota Motor Corporation, Toyota Tsusho Corporation, and Princess Nourah bint Abdulrahman University (PNU). According to a recent press release, this pilot took place from 26 to 28 January at PNU’s campus, as part of an MoU between the university and the Ministry of Energy to test hydrogen fuel cell mobility solutions. Government officials, academics, and industry representatives attended the opening ceremony, highlighting the growing importance of hydrogen technologies in the Kingdom’s energy transition.The first phase of the project, completed in September, focused on feasibility and initial testing. The second phase expanded the scope to test how hydrogen solutions could be scaled and operated across different use cases within the university.In addition to Toyota Mirai fuel cell vehicles, the pilot included a hydrogen-powered Caetano H2.City Gold bus, a Toyota fuel cell forklift, and a stationary hydrogen generator, all using Toyota’s fuel cell technology. This allowed partners to assess hydrogen performance in transport and stationary applications.The initiative builds on other hydrogen projects in Saudi Arabia, including hydrogen taxi trials in Jeddah, hydrogen bus trials in Makkah, and research collaboration with KAUST. The partners said the pilot reflects their long-term commitment to supporting Saudi Vision 2030 and the Kingdom’s sustainability goals.
